Government not ruling out more powers for SIS

From Morning Report, 8:39 am on 24 March 2021

The Government has not ruled out handing over more powers to the Security Intelligence Service for mining and using people's personal data.

A recently released report found faster and wider harvesting of data is a priority for bolstering counter-terrorism efforts.

The review was carried out in mid-2019 by an independent expert from a Five Eyes partner, and looked at how the SIS performed before the Mosque attacks. 

It recommended the spy agency explore the government's appetite regarding data mining, but accepted there would be some reticence about it.
